Understanding the meaning behind is a QuickBooks login error really signifies



An error on your login doesn't always mean your password is invalid. Many people believe that this happens immediately and continue to try until the account is locked. In reality, QuickBooks login errors could be caused by multiple sources.



Most common reasons include: Damaged company files infected by incorrect permissions Problems with networks QuickBooks program files Issues caused by Windows user settings. QuickBooks version



If QuickBooks cannot verify access for users properly, it generates an error with the login. The software is designed to secure data that is why it restricts access even for small inconsistencies.



Do the first basic checks prior to doing anything technical



Before you dive into more complex fixes first make sure you have a look at the basics. These will solve the issue much better than many people imagine.



Start your computer
It's simple It's not, but QuickBooks relies on a lot of background services. A restart refreshes Windows services and clears temporary memory issues.



Test your network connection and Internet connections.
for enterprise configurations Insecure networks can lead to login failures. Make sure the system is properly connected to the server hosting the company's files.



Check for caps lock and keyboard layout
A lot of login issues are merely incorrect characters. Particularly, if passwords contain characters or numerals.



Try using the admin account to login.
If you can log in as admin but the user accounts don't work This is most likely related to permissions and not software issues.



If the error persists even after these actions, proceed to more in-depth checks.



Make sure you update QuickBooks to the most current version



The outdated QuickBooks versions are a major cause of login problems. Intuit regularly releases upgrades that fix authentication bugs.



Open QuickBooks
Go to Help
Select Update QuickBooks Desktop
Click Update Now
Restart QuickBooks after update



If you're using QuickBooks Enterprise, skipping updates increases the chances of errors in access and login as time passes.



Be sure to verify Windows user permissions



QuickBooks requires Windows level permissions in order to function correctly. Should the Windows user is not granted administrator rights, errors in login may occur even with the legitimate credentials.



Log out from QuickBooks
Right click QuickBooks icon
Select"Run as administrator
Retry logging in and again



If this solves the issue Then the Windows account does not have the right permissions.



For long-term stability For long-term stability, make sure that the Windows account that you use has complete control.

Rename network descriptors and configuration files



Sometimes QuickBooks network files get damaged. Renaming them forces QuickBooks to create new ones.



Go to the folder where the company file is stored
Find files with extensions
and extensions
TLG



Right click and rename them by adding OLD at the end
Example companyfile.qbw.nd.old



Restart QuickBooks and try to login once more.



This step resolves a surprisingly number of login related issues.



Reset QuickBooks passwords for users correctly



If you suspect that there is a password problem, resetting it in error can cause issues worse.



Log in as admin Go to Company. Click Set up Users and Passwords. Then, choose Add Users Edit the user in question Reset password be careful



Don't copy passwords from bookmarks or from browsers. Enter it manually to avoid unintentional characters.



If admin access is failing, make use of the Intuit password reset tool or seek professional help.
